Home | History | Annotate | Download | only in priv

Lines Matching defs:CVT

9944 #  define CVT(_t)  binop( Iop_F64toF32, mkexpr(rmode), mkexpr(_t) )
9947 putXMMRegLane32F( rG, 1, CVT(t1) );
9948 putXMMRegLane32F( rG, 0, CVT(t0) );
9949 # undef CVT
9989 # define CVT(_t) \
9995 putXMMRegLane32( rG, 3, CVT(t3) );
9996 putXMMRegLane32( rG, 2, CVT(t2) );
9997 putXMMRegLane32( rG, 1, CVT(t1) );
9998 putXMMRegLane32( rG, 0, CVT(t0) );
9999 # undef CVT
10039 # define CVT(_t) \
10045 putYMMRegLane32( rG, 7, CVT(t7) );
10046 putYMMRegLane32( rG, 6, CVT(t6) );
10047 putYMMRegLane32( rG, 5, CVT(t5) );
10048 putYMMRegLane32( rG, 4, CVT(t4) );
10049 putYMMRegLane32( rG, 3, CVT(t3) );
10050 putYMMRegLane32( rG, 2, CVT(t2) );
10051 putYMMRegLane32( rG, 1, CVT(t1) );
10052 putYMMRegLane32( rG, 0, CVT(t0) );
10053 # undef CVT
10098 # define CVT(_t) binop( Iop_F64toI32S, \
10104 putXMMRegLane32( rG, 1, CVT(t1) );
10105 putXMMRegLane32( rG, 0, CVT(t0) );
10106 # undef CVT
10152 # define CVT(_t) binop( Iop_F64toI32S, \
10157 putXMMRegLane32( rG, 3, CVT(t3) );
10158 putXMMRegLane32( rG, 2, CVT(t2) );
10159 putXMMRegLane32( rG, 1, CVT(t1) );
10160 putXMMRegLane32( rG, 0, CVT(t0) );
10161 # undef CVT
10201 # define CVT(_t) binop( Iop_F64toF32, \
10205 putXMMRegLane32F( rG, 3, CVT(t3) );
10206 putXMMRegLane32F( rG, 2, CVT(t2) );
10207 putXMMRegLane32F( rG, 1, CVT(t1) );
10208 putXMMRegLane32F( rG, 0, CVT(t0) );
10209 # undef CVT
10251 # define CVT(_t) binop( Iop_F64toF32, \
10255 putYMMRegLane32F( rG, 7, CVT(t7) );
10256 putYMMRegLane32F( rG, 6, CVT(t6) );
10257 putYMMRegLane32F( rG, 5, CVT(t5) );
10258 putYMMRegLane32F( rG, 4, CVT(t4) );
10259 putYMMRegLane32F( rG, 3, CVT(t3) );
10260 putYMMRegLane32F( rG, 2, CVT(t2) );
10261 putYMMRegLane32F( rG, 1, CVT(t1) );
10262 putYMMRegLane32F( rG, 0, CVT(t0) );
10263 # undef CVT
11856 DIP("cvt%sps2pi %s,%s\n", r2zero ? "t" : "",
11866 DIP("cvt%sps2pi %s,%s\n", r2zero ? "t" : "",
11942 DIP("cvt%spd2pi %s,%s\n", r2zero ? "t" : "",
11952 DIP("cvt%spf2pi %s,%s\n", r2zero ? "t" : "",
21418 # define CVT(_t) binop( Iop_F64toF32, mkexpr(rmode), \
21420 putXMMRegLane32F( rG, 3, CVT(t3) );
21421 putXMMRegLane32F( rG, 2, CVT(t2) );
21422 putXMMRegLane32F( rG, 1, CVT(t1) );
21423 putXMMRegLane32F( rG, 0, CVT(t0) );
21424 # undef CVT
25501 # define CVT(s) binop(Iop_RoundF32toInt, mkexpr(rm), \
25503 putYMMRegLane32F( rG, 3, CVT(s3) );
25504 putYMMRegLane32F( rG, 2, CVT(s2) );
25505 putYMMRegLane32F( rG, 1, CVT(s1) );
25506 putYMMRegLane32F( rG, 0, CVT(s0) );
25507 # undef CVT
25552 # define CVT(s) binop(Iop_RoundF32toInt, mkexpr(rm), \
25554 putYMMRegLane32F( rG, 7, CVT(s7) );
25555 putYMMRegLane32F( rG, 6, CVT(s6) );
25556 putYMMRegLane32F( rG, 5, CVT(s5) );
25557 putYMMRegLane32F( rG, 4, CVT(s4) );
25558 putYMMRegLane32F( rG, 3, CVT(s3) );
25559 putYMMRegLane32F( rG, 2, CVT(s2) );
25560 putYMMRegLane32F( rG, 1, CVT(s1) );
25561 putYMMRegLane32F( rG, 0, CVT(s0) );
25562 # undef CVT
25604 # define CVT(s) binop(Iop_RoundF64toInt, mkexpr(rm), \
25606 putYMMRegLane64F( rG, 1, CVT(s1) );
25607 putYMMRegLane64F( rG, 0, CVT(s0) );
25608 # undef CVT
25649 # define CVT(s) binop(Iop_RoundF64toInt, mkexpr(rm), \
25651 putYMMRegLane64F( rG, 3, CVT(s3) );
25652 putYMMRegLane64F( rG, 2, CVT(s2) );
25653 putYMMRegLane64F( rG, 1, CVT(s1) );
25654 putYMMRegLane64F( rG, 0, CVT(s0) );
25655 # undef CVT